/* Convert a amqp_bytes_t to an escaped string form for printing. We
use the same escaping conventions as rabbitmqctl. */
static char *stringify_bytes(amqp_bytes_t bytes)
{
/* We will need up to 4 chars per byte, plus the terminating 0 */
char *res = malloc(bytes.len * 4 + 1);
uint8_t *data = bytes.bytes;
char *p = res;
size_t i;
for (i = 0; i < bytes.len; i++) {
if (data[i] >= 32 && data[i] != 127) {
*p++ = data[i];
}
else {
*p++ = '\\';
*p++ = '0' + (data[i] >> 6);
*p++ = '0' + (data[i] >> 3 & 0x7);
*p++ = '0' + (data[i] & 0x7);
}
}
*p = 0;
return res;
}
static amqp_bytes_t setup_queue(amqp_connection_state_t conn,
char *queue, char *exchange,
char *routing_key, int declare)
{
amqp_bytes_t queue_bytes = cstring_bytes(queue);
/* if an exchange name wasn't provided, check that we don't
have options that require it. */
if (!exchange && routing_key) {
fprintf(stderr, "--routing-key option requires an exchange"
" name to be provided with --exchange\n");
exit(1);
}
if (!queue || exchange || declare) {
/* Declare the queue as auto-delete. */
amqp_queue_declare_ok_t *res = amqp_queue_declare(conn, 1,
queue_bytes, 0, 0, 1, 1,
AMQP_EMPTY_TABLE);
if (!res)
die_rpc(amqp_get_rpc_reply(conn), "queue.declare");
if (!queue) {
/* the server should have provided a queue name */
char *sq;
queue_bytes = amqp_bytes_malloc_dup(res->queue);
sq = stringify_bytes(queue_bytes);
fprintf(stderr, "Server provided queue name: %s\n",
sq);
free(sq);
}
/* Bind to an exchange if requested */
if (exchange) {
amqp_bytes_t eb = amqp_cstring_bytes(exchange);
if (!amqp_queue_bind(conn, 1, queue_bytes, eb,
cstring_bytes(routing_key),
AMQP_EMPTY_TABLE))
die_rpc(amqp_get_rpc_reply(conn),
"queue.bind");
}
}
return queue_bytes;
}
static void do_consume(amqp_connection_state_t conn, amqp_bytes_t queue,
int no_ack, const char * const *argv)
{
if (!amqp_basic_consume(conn, 1, queue, AMQP_EMPTY_BYTES, 0, no_ack,
0, AMQP_EMPTY_TABLE))
die_rpc(amqp_get_rpc_reply(conn), "basic.consume");
for (;;) {
amqp_frame_t frame;
struct pipeline pl;
uint64_t delivery_tag;
int res = amqp_simple_wait_frame(conn, &frame);
die_amqp_error(res, "waiting for header frame");
if (frame.frame_type != AMQP_FRAME_METHOD
|| frame.payload.method.id != AMQP_BASIC_DELIVER_METHOD)
continue;
amqp_basic_deliver_t *deliver
= (amqp_basic_deliver_t *)frame.payload.method.decoded;
delivery_tag = deliver->delivery_tag;
pipeline(argv, &pl);
copy_body(conn, pl.infd);
if (finish_pipeline(&pl) && !no_ack)
die_amqp_error(amqp_basic_ack(conn, 1, delivery_tag,
0),
"basic.ack");
amqp_maybe_release_buffers(conn);
}
}
